    PROPERTIES SUPERVISOR

    OVERVIEW:

    DeSales University, in Center Valley, PA, is a private, coeducational, four-year liberal arts Salesian, Catholic university, under the leadership of the Oblates of Saint Francis de Sales. Founded in 1965, the 550-acre suburban campus is located 50 miles north of Philadelphia and about 90 miles southwest of New York City. A total enrollment of nearly 3,500 includes undergraduate day and evening students, and graduate students. DeSales has approximately 135 full-time faculty members and offers more than 40 bachelor''s degrees, twelve graduate programs, and over 20 certificate programs in a wide range of disciplines; many of these can be completed fully online.

    In 2024, the University transitioned to a new academic structure featuring a four-college/school model, which includes the Kathleen Waterbury and J.B. Reilly School of Business; a College of Arts, Education, and Humanities with a School of Education and a School of Performing Arts; a College of Sciences; and a College of Healthcare Professions with a designated School of Nursing.     POSITION SUMMARY:

    The Properties Supervisor is responsible for the procurement, budgeting. and building of all properties for the DeSales Act 1 season. They will also supervise the student props practicum and assist in the facilitation of the scene shop practicum. This position includes mentoring student leaders on student projects. The maintenance and organization of the props storage area as well as the occasional rental of properties to outside organizations.

    QUALIFICATIONS:

    • Undergraduate degree required; graduate-level degree preferred
    • Excellent organizational, communication, budgetary, and interpersonal skills required.
    • Experience in all aspects of properties construction (stitching, carpentry, upholstery, painting, etc.) required, experience in welding ideal
    • Periodic weekend and weeknight availability required
    • Dedicated to the mission of a small, Catholic, liberal arts institution
